Question: 1

Find the volume of the largest right circular cone that can be cut out from a cube whose edge is 9 cm.

(A) 170.93 cm3

(B) 180.93 cm3

(C) 189.93 cm3

(D) 190.93 cm3

Ans: D

Volume of the largest cone

= volume of the cone with diameter of base 9 cm and height 9 cm

= $$({1/3} × {22/7} × 4.5 × 4.5 × 9)$$cm3 = $${1336.5}/{7}$$cm3 = 190.93 cm3

Question: 2

A rectangular water tank is 8 m high, 6 m long and 2.5 m wide. How many litres of water can it hold?

(A) 120 litres

(B) 1200 litres

(C) 120000 litres

(D) 1200000 litres

Ans: C

Volume of the tank

= (8 × 100 × 6 × 100 × 2.5 × 100)cm3 = 120000000 cm3

= $$({120000000} / {1000})$$litres = 120000 litres.

Question: 3

Half cubic metre of gold sheet is extended by hammering so as to cover an area of 1 hectare. The thickness of the sheet is

(A) 0.5 cm

(B) 0.05 cm

(C) 0.005 cm

(D) 0.0005 cm

Ans: C

Volume of gold = $$({1/2} × 100 × 100 × 100)$$cm3.

Area of sheet = 10000 m2 = (10000 × 100 × 100)cm2.

∴ Thickness of the sheet

= $$({1 × 100 × 100 × 100}/{2 × 10000 × 100 × 100} )$$ cm = 0.005 cm.

Question: 4

A rectangular water tank is 80 m × 40 m. Water flows into it through a pipe 40 sq.cm at the opening at a speed of 10 km/hr. by how much, the water level will rise in the tank in half an hour?

(A) $${2}/{2}$$ cm

(B) $${3}/{2}$$ cm

(C) $${4}/{9}$$ cm

(D) $${5}/{8}$$ cm

Ans: D

Length of water column flown in 1 min.

= $$({10 × 1000} / {60})$$m = $${500} / {3}$$m.

Volume flown per minute = $$({500 /3} × {40}/{100 × 100})$$m3 = $${2}/{3}$$m3.

Volume flown in half an hour = $$({2}/{3} × 30)$$m2 = 20 m3

∴ Rise in water level = $$({20} / {40 × 80})$$m = $$({1}/{160} × 100)$$ cm = $${5}/{8}$$ cm.
